A Journey from Humble Beginnings WhatsApp's journey began in 2009 when two former Yahoo employees, Jan Koum and Brian Acton, decided to create a messaging platform that prioritized user privacy and simplicity. Their vision was to develop an app that allowed people to stay in touch effortlessly, regardless of geographical boundaries.
